dsp28335开发实例
时间: 2023-10-08 21:04:13 浏览: 58
以下是一些基于DSP28335开发板的实例:
1. PWM控制LED灯:使用PWM模块控制LED灯的亮度,可以通过外部输入控制PWM占空比,从而改变LED灯的亮度。
2. ADC采集温度数据:使用ADC模块采集温度传感器的数据,并通过串口输出到PC上,实现实时监测温度的功能。
3. 电机控制:使用PWM模块控制电机的速度和方向,可以通过外部输入控制PWM占空比和电机的方向,从而实现电机的控制。
4. PID控制:使用ADC采集传感器数据,通过PID算法计算控制量,然后使用PWM模块控制执行器,实现对系统的控制。
5. 通信控制:使用UART模块实现与其他设备的通信,可以通过串口发送和接收数据,实现数据的传输和控制。
6. 触摸屏控制:使用ADC模块采集触摸屏的坐标,然后根据坐标值控制系统的操作,实现触摸屏的控制。
以上是DSP28335开发板的一些实例,可以作为学习和实践的参考。
相关问题
dsp28335 手把手
DSP28335是一款低功耗数字信号处理器,广泛应用于各种控制系统、实时信号处理和通信系统中。作为一款高性能、低功耗的芯片,使用DSP28335进行开发需要掌握一定的技术和知识。因此,手把手的DSP28335学习教程非常有必要。
手把手的DSP28335学习教程从基础入手,包括了DSP28335芯片的介绍、开发环境的搭建、C语言程序的编写和调试等内容,帮助初学者快速入门。
在教程中,还包含了一系列的实例代码,涉及到各种应用场景,包括了PWM控制、PID算法、通信协议等,非常实用,有助于读者的理解和练习。
为了方便学习者的使用和开发,手把手的DSP28335学习教程还提供了丰富的资源和工具,包括了Datasheet、串口调试工具、GPIO控制工具、PWM波形生成器等等,让读者可以快速上手并进行实际的开发。
综上所述,手把手的DSP28335学习教程是一个非常有价值的学习资源,对想要深入研究DSP28335的工程师和学生非常有帮助。通过这个教程,读者能够深入了解DSP28335的原理和应用,掌握基本的开发技巧,提高自己的开发能力和应用水平。
dsp28335数据手册
### 回答1:
DSP28335数据手册是一份技术文档,详细介绍了Texas Instrument公司生产的一种数字信号处理器(DSP)的性能特点、使用方法和相关信息。 DSP28335芯片是一种专门为实时数字信号处理而设计的高性能芯片,采用了C28x内核,拥有高速计算能力和内置存储器。手册中提供了该芯片的详细技术参数、引脚功能和电气规范等方面的详细信息。此外,手册中还介绍了芯片的系统结构、内存配置和接口设计等重要内容,并提供了开发环境的使用指南和实例程序。手册中还提供了一些应用实例,方便工程师快速上手使用该芯片进行设计和开发。使用DSP28335芯片的设计者和工程师可以通过手册深入了解该芯片的性能特点和使用方法,进而优化设计方案,提高系统性能和稳定性。DSP28335数据手册的发布为数字信号处理器的开发和应用提供了重要的参考资料,也为电子产品的设计和开发提供了重要的技术支持。
### 回答2:
DSP28335是Texas Instruments (TI)公司推出的一款高性能数字信号处理器。DSP28335芯片具有多种类型I/O接口、二级Cache和DMA控制器,可以快速处理复杂的数字信号和高速控制运算。其高频时钟、低功耗和可靠性也使其广泛应用于电力、航空、汽车和通信等领域。
数据手册是了解和应用DSP28335的重要指南。数据手册详细描述DSP28335的各种特性和功能,包括芯片架构、寄存器、CPU、存储器子系统、IO端口和定时器等。同时,数据手册还介绍了如何编程和调试该芯片,并给出了各种实用的应用电路示例,方便开发人员快速上手。
值得一提的是,DSP28335支持TI公司的Code Composer Studio (CCS) 和Code Composer Essentials (CCE)开发环境,使得开发人员可以方便地进行代码编写、仿真和调试等工作。此外,数据手册还提供了多个实用的软件工具,如DSP/BIOS实时操作系统、C语言库函数、专用工具和驱动程序等,以帮助开发人员更加便捷地开发出高效、高质量的应用程序。
总之,DSP28335数据手册是深入学习和应用该芯片的重要参考资料,对于研究数字信号处理和控制领域的开发人员来说,具有极大的参考价值。